Backflow repair services involve addressing issues related to the reverse flow of water within a plumbing system. This typically occurs when contaminated water flows back into the clean water supply, posing health risks and potential property damage. Repair professionals evaluate the backflow prevention devices and piping systems to identify faults such as leaks, blockages, or damaged valves. Once problems are diagnosed, they perform necessary repairs or replacements to ensure the system functions correctly and prevents backflow incidents.
These services are essential for resolving common backflow problems like malfunctioning check valves, broken or worn-out backflow preventers, and improper installation of backflow prevention devices. Such issues can lead to contaminated water entering the potable supply, which is especially concerning in properties with irrigation systems, fire suppression systems, or commercial water lines. Repair technicians work to restore proper operation, safeguarding water quality and compliance with local health standards.

Cost Range - Backflow repair services typically cost between $300 and $1,200, depending on the severity of the issue and the extent of repairs needed. For example, minor repairs may be closer to $300, while extensive replacements could reach $1,200 or more.
Labor Charges - Labor costs for backflow repair usually range from $150 to $400 per hour, with total costs varying based on the complexity of the repair. More complicated issues may require additional hours, increasing the overall expense.
Parts and Materials - Replacement parts such as valves or fittings can add $50 to $300 to the total cost, depending on the specific components required. High-quality or specialized parts tend to be at the higher end of this range.
Additional Fees - Some service providers may include extra charges for emergency services, permits, or inspections, which can add $100 to $500 to the overall cost. These fees vary based on local regulations and service provider policies.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What causes backflow issues in plumbing systems? Backflow can occur due to sudden pressure changes, such as a drop in the main water supply or a sudden increase in demand, leading contaminated water to flow back into the clean water supply.
How do I know if I need backflow repair services? Signs may include unexpected water discoloration, foul odors, or decreased water pressure; a professional assessment can confirm if repairs are necessary.
Are backflow repairs urgent? While not always urgent, it is recommended to address backflow issues promptly to prevent potential contamination and water quality problems.
What types of backflow prevention devices are commonly repaired? Common devices include reduced pressure zone (RPZ) assemblies and double check valves, which may require professional repair or maintenance.
